Foreign travellers may have to arrive airport five hours before flight - Minister

The Minister of Aviation, Hadi Sirika, has said that foreign travellers may have to arrive at the airport five hours before their scheduled flight.

Sirika made this known during an inspection of the Nnamdi Azikiwe International Airport in Abuja ahead of the reopening of airports in the country.

The Minister also revealed that the necessary equipment to help passengers adapt to the changes are being put in place.

He said, “We will announce all the protocols again before opening. But you need to be at the airport three hours ahead of your flight.

“The experience is quite nice but it takes a bit of time which is why you will need to be at the airport three hours before your local flight. For an international flight, we may do five hours.”

Sirika also spoke on the profitability of the Aviation business on resumption.

“Those new norms are coming and we will implement them in such a way that flights are profitable. The World Health Organisation and the International Civil Aviation Organisation have developed protocols of the sitting."
